Abstract

We use the world line path-integral approach to the Bern-Kosower formalism for developing a new algorithm for the calculation of the sum of diagrams with one spinor loop and a fixed number of external and internal photons. The method is based on world line supersymmetry, and on the construction of generalized world line Green functions. The two-loop QED β function is calculated as an example. © 1996 The American Physical Society.
